PostHeaderIcon CECILE T BROMERY of PEABODY, August 14, 1925 – January 21, 2021

Cecile Trescott Bromery, wife of the late Randolph W. “Bill” Bromery who was chancellor at the University of Massachusetts Amherst and president of Springfield College, passed away Thursday, January 21 at her residence at Brooksby Village Senior Living community due to complications associated with COVID-19. She was 95 years old.

Born on August 14, 1925 in Charleston, SC to Clarence B. and Bernice Smith Trescott, the former Cecile Alma Trescott graduated from Avery Normal School in her hometown and attended Howard University in Washington, D.C., graduating in 1947 with a bachelor’s degree in sociology. It was at Howard where she met her future husband, Randolph Wilson Bromery of Cumberland, MD, who also attended the university.

They were married on June 8, 1947 in Washington, D.C., where they resided for the next twenty years. They were parents to five children:  Keith of Fort Lauderdale, FL, Carol Thompson of Baltimore, MD, Dennis of Amherst, MA, David of Ellicott City, MD, and Christopher of Marblehead, MA. Dr. Bromery passed away in 2013. Mrs. Bromery also leaves behind her brother Clarence Trescott of Talladega, AL, a brother-in-law Robert Bromery of Bowie, MD, and many nieces and nephews.

Mrs. Bromery moved with her family to Amherst, MA in June of 1967, when Dr. Bromery accepted a position as a faculty member in the Geology Department at UMass. He formerly worked as an exploration geophysicist for the U.S. Geological Survey in Washington, D.C.

While she devoted most of her adult life to homemaking and child rearing, Mrs. Bromery was also a loving partner in a marriage that endured for more than 60 years and an engaging grandmother to 11 grandchildren and great grandmother to 5 great-grandchildren.
